Big Bass Lake is a 380 acre lake with a maximum depth of 17 feet.  There is a public access on the south side off Tall Pines Road.  Northern pike are abundant as are bluegill.  Walleye abundance is good.  Other species in the lake are black crappie, bluegill, brown bullhead, hybrid sunfish, pumpkinseed sunfish, largemouth bass and yellow perch.  Special Regulations 2006, Bass:  Catch & Release
